Understanding Megapixels in CCTV Cameras

A megapixel refers to one million pixels in an image. Higher megapixel cameras capture more detail, making it easier to identify faces, license plates, or objects. However, higher resolution also means more storage consumption and higher bandwidth usage.

Dahua has optimized its cameras with advanced compression technologies like H.265+ and Smart Codec, allowing users to benefit from higher resolution without excessive storage costs.

Dahua 2 Megapixel CCTV Cameras (2MP)

Overview

Dahua 2MP cameras are the most widely used surveillance cameras in the market. They provide clear images, reliable performance, and excellent value for money.

Key Features of Dahua 2MP Cameras

  • Resolution: 1920 × 1080 (Full HD)

  • Affordable price

  • Low storage and bandwidth usage

  • Available in HDCVI, IP, AHD, and analog formats

  • Night vision with Smart IR

  • Many models include WDR, 3D DNR, and motion detection

  • Suitable for DVR and NVR systems


Best Applications

  • Homes and apartments

  • Small shops and offices

  • Warehouses with general monitoring needs

  • Indoor and outdoor surveillance where ultra-fine detail is not critical


Advantages

  • Lowest cost among Dahua resolutions

  • Stable performance in various lighting conditions

  • Easy to install and configure

  • Ideal for budget-friendly security systems


Limitations

  • Limited digital zoom capability

  • Less detail for long-distance identification


Dahua 4 Megapixel CCTV Cameras (4MP)

Overview

Dahua 4MP cameras offer a perfect balance between image quality and price. They deliver sharper images than 2MP cameras while maintaining reasonable storage requirements.

Key Features of Dahua 4MP Cameras

  • Resolution: 2560 × 1440 (2K)

  • Clearer image details compared to 2MP

  • Enhanced WDR (True WDR in many models)

  • Advanced night vision technologies

  • Available in HDCVI and IP versions

  • Support for AI features in selected models (IVS, SMD)


Best Applications

  • Retail stores

  • Office buildings

  • Residential complexes

  • Parking areas

  • Medium-range outdoor surveillance


Advantages

  • Improved facial and object recognition

  • Better performance in zoomed-in views

  • Good balance between quality and storage usage

  • Professional appearance for commercial installations


Limitations

  • Higher cost than 2MP cameras

  • Requires more storage and bandwidth


Dahua 5 Megapixel CCTV Cameras (5MP)

Overview

Dahua 5MP cameras are designed for users who need high-detail video surveillance. These cameras are commonly used in environments where accurate identification is essential.

Key Features of Dahua 5MP Cameras

  • Resolution: 2592 × 1944

  • High image clarity and sharpness

  • Excellent digital zoom performance

  • Advanced night vision with Smart IR and Starlight (in some models)

  • Wide Dynamic Range for challenging lighting

  • Available mainly in HDCVI and IP formats


Best Applications

  • Banks and financial institutions

  • Shopping malls

  • Large warehouses

  • Entrances and exits

  • License plate and face recognition scenarios


Advantages

  • High-definition images with excellent detail

  • Suitable for wide-area coverage

  • Professional-grade surveillance quality

  • Ideal for security-critical locations


Limitations

  • Higher price compared to 2MP and 4MP

  • Increased storage and network requirements

  • May require stronger hardware (DVR/NVR and HDD)

Analog (HDCVI) vs IP Dahua Cameras

Dahua offers these resolutions in both HDCVI (analog HD) and IP (network) formats:

  • HDCVI Cameras

    • Lower cost

    • Easy upgrade from old analog systems

    • Long-distance video transmission



  • IP Cameras

    • Higher image quality

    • Advanced AI features

    • Flexible network integration




Choosing between analog and IP depends on budget, infrastructure, and future expansion plans.

Storage and Compression Technologies

Dahua cameras support advanced compression formats such as:

  • H.264

  • H.265

  • H.265+ / Smart H.265+


These technologies significantly reduce storage consumption, especially for 4MP and 5MP cameras, making high-resolution surveillance more cost-effective.
